jetNEXUS ALB-X Accelerating Load Balancer Software Version 4.2.2 (Build 1745) 24th May 2017 =========================================================================================== New =========== JNALB-8019 Added a "Copy Server" button to the Server tab in IP Services that does what it says on the tin JNALB-7560 Added a feature to edit and reorder the contents of installed certificates JNALB-7497 Create Curl update App available in the "Download from Cloud" section of the "Advanced - Software" page of an ALB-X JNALB-7493 Added a new custom health check for HTTPS with SNI (Server Name Indication) to the App Store JNALB-7268 ALB-X software installed on to HPE hardware will now have a "Lifeboat" facility JNALB-7268 This stores a software build on bootable partition. It also makes a daily backup at midnight and provides a "Restore" facility in the event of losing the hard drive JNALB-6411 Added a new option in Troubleshooting -- Trace to view failed real server health checks called "Monitoring-Unreachable" JNALB-7819 Added a button to the IP Services page that copies the current Real Server to maker it faster to add additional Real Servers Improvements ============= JNALB-8019 Redesigned Custom Monitoring architecture to better handle timeouts JNALB-7891 Update Open SSL with regards to CVE-2016-8610 JNALB-7846 Added the ability to automatically correct the "Support File Name" if the "Customer Name" contains invalid characters JNALB-7820 Added facility to the HP hardware builds to reorder NICs with external cards JNALB-7648 The audit log section is now hidden for Non-Admin roles JNALB-7647 Denied the ability to delete a certificate being used by GUI or REST JNALB-7463 Improved Real Server Monitoring that may have caused issues for certain customers JNALB-6843 Azure - added the ability for Add-Ons to utilise the base IP of the Azure VM for it's external IP address JNALB-7836 Improved the handling when deploying multiple Add-Ons of the same type JNALB-7558 Added an improvement to Azure VM's to prevent the VIP being taken down when disabling the last service under the VIP JNALB-7749 Improved messaging when you do not have a Pre-Authentication license JNALB-8011 Improved the messaging around flightPATH Evaluations with regards to the Value column JNALB-7960 Improved the flightPATH condition "Check" for Geo FP condition to automatically choose the only available option "Equal" for clarity and ease of use JNALB-7878 Improved the way we handle incorrect smart files JNALB-7869 Added a check to make sure VMware Tools are installed on VMware virtual machines JNALB-7849 Improved the handling of ALB-X customer names with special characters to prevent failure when applying a licence JNALB-7842/7393 Improved the handling of RDP cookie load balancing to help distribute unknown cookies more evenly JNALB-7735 Improved the way we handle flightPATH creation when a filter is applied JNALB-7724 Improved the dynamic calculation of file handles based on available memory JNALB-7663 Improved the amount of platform information we log for virtual environments JNALB-7661 jetNEXUS "default" self-signed certificate now signed with SHA-2 JNALB-7654 Added the ability to automatically give API access permission to the Add-Ons that require it JNALB-7633 Improved the way access is provided to the Users page for GUI Read and GUI Read Write permissions JNALB-7586 Forced Micro Instance to be always "Stand-Alone" meaning it acts independently without high availability JNALB-7575 Update the DICOM custom health check to set the called AETTitle in the "Notes" field and the calling AETTitle in the "Required Content" field JNALB-7555 Setting the name of your ALB-X now uses this name as the hostname of the system JNALB-7551 Added Status file information to "Support Backup Files" JNALB-7547 Improved the SSL Certificate renewal process to rename the (imported) or (trusted) certificate to (pending-renewal) until it has been renewed JNALB-7543 Included the root partition in the Disk Space Log Messages to improve the accuracy of the reporting JNALB-7536 Added a warning that is presented when the "Library - Add-Ons - Add-On GUI Button" is empty so remind that this is needed to access the GUI from this button JNALB-7473 Added a pop-up message to advise the user to configure the Add-On name rather than the internal IP address when used as a Real Server JNALB-7472 Added a banner warning is a user configures a VIP in the Add-On private address range JNALB-7242 Authentication - added the ability to change the LDAP port of an authentication server JNALB-7782 Improved the display of column details when teh column width is not wide enough to show natively JNALB-7669 Changed the order of Software Stored on ALB-X to show newest at the top JNALB-7664 Improved Add-On name syntax so that it may contain dash (-) but not underscore (_) JNALB-7755 Re-Wording of the Power page for accuracy and clarity JNALB-7736 GUI layout improvements for the System -- Logging page Fixes ========== JNALB-8053 Stopping a container based add-on no longer stops the ALB-X GUI in Azure JNALB-8040 Fixed a cluster update issue that may happen when changing the interface of the ALB-X GUI JNALB-8037 Fixed an issue that Adding anything into the Filter on the Virtual Services page may affect the API response JNALB-8035 Fixed an issue that could cause the GUI to remain faded out when using the Copy Service button JNALB-7932 Fixed an issue to correct wrong values under the Cache and Compress columns of the "View ? Status" page JNALB-7910 Fixed an issue that may have caused a passive ALB-X to restart unexpectedly JNALB-7866 Fixed an issue that would cause a slow response via the ALB-X and report Unknown SSL error JNALB-7835 Fixed an issue that randomly caused multiple SegFaults during normal operation JNALB-7816 Fixed an issue that would fail to restart the ALB after a config update (shebang) was uploaded in the "Advanced ? Configuration" page JNALB-7776 Fixed an issue that was causing Empty "Support Files" JNALB-7648 Fixed an issue that caused an entry "User does not Exist" or "Access is denied" JNALB-7492 Fixed an issue that would sometimes stop a change to a custom monitor form updating JNALB-6960 Fixed an issue that could cause a entry in the syslog saying "Bad File Number" which also caused a memory leak JNALB-7670 Fixed an issue that may have resulted in Add-Ons are not being restarted automatically after an ALB-X reboot JNALB-7668 Fixed an issue with the GUI that would sometime result in the Status light displaying inaccurate information JNALB-7568 Fixed an issue where certificate update on cluster was not working JNALB-7518 Fixed an issue that could cause slow response opening word document in IE8 JNALB-6549 Fixed an issue that would stop SNI working when using certificates with the - symbol in the name JNALB-7393 Fixed an issue that could cause RDP services to load balancing unevenly JNALB-7938 Fixed an issue that would not allow a user to click Update when selecting either Geolocation, Method, or Language condition JNALB-7781 Fixed an issue that may have resulted in high CPU after upgrading to Software version 4.2.1 (Build 1734) JNALB-7742 Fixed an issue that may have resulted in empty system logs JNALB-7580 Fixed an issue with IP Services Status lights when multiple users are accessing the GUI JNALB-7507 Fixed an issue that would fail to delete an "Add-On" user after the "Add-On" has been removed JNALB-7495 Fixed an issue that would result in a syslog message "Services restarting - Failover_watch_server#12/L=2003700/f=0.725" JNALB-7936 Fixed an issue that would prevent the scroll bar being fully visible in the IP Services page JNALB-7559 Fixed an issue that may change the status light of a real server to grey when disabling then enabling a service JNALB-7522 Fixed an issue with flightPATH so that it now keeps the "Target" of a rule when changing the "Type" JNALB-7756 Fixed an issue that would prevent VMware tools from running JNALB-7817 Fixed an issue with cache chunked content JNALB-8029 Fixed an issue that would add an invalid nameserver record when DNS Server 2 is not defined in GUI Software Upgrade Notes ============================= JNALB-8018 Software version 4.1.4 (Build 1663) successfully upgrades to Software version 4.2.2 (Build 1745) JNALB-8018 Software version 4.2.1 (Build 1734) successfully upgrades to Software version 4.2.2 (Build 1745) Software Revert Notes ============================= JNALB-8018 Software version 4.2.2 (Build 1745) successfully reverts to Software version 4.2.1 (Build 1734) JNALB-8018 Software version 4.2.2 (Build 1745) successfully reverts to Software version 4.1.4 (Build 1653) jetNEXUS ALB-X Accelerating Load Balancer Software Version 4.2.1 (Build 1734) 11th October 2016 ================================================================================================ New =========== JNALB-7224 - Added support for Websockets protocol change JNALB-7213 - Added support SNI for Real Server Monitoring Improvements ============= JNALB-7453 - Added External IP address validation for Add-Ons JNALB-7452 - Change default docker network to 172.31.0.0/16 JNALB-7436 - IP service page, search keyword now persistent on page reload, leaves blank text box but search applied JNALB-7414 - VIPs now drop when interface supporting VIP goes down JNALB-7395 - Allow the change of Docker default IP address space via the Software Page JNALB-7324 - Changed the way we display new Software in Download from Cloud to show build number JNALB-7312 - Change the WAF default setting to "Detection Only" JNALB-7310 - Added setting changes to help mitigate CVE-2016-5696 JNALB-7242 - Added ability to change the default LDP port within the Authentication Server section JNALB-7043 - CVE-2016-2107 - patch openssl-1.0.1e-48.el6_8.1.x86_64 JNALB-6867 - Changed behaviour of on Services with VIP as real servers to disable monitoring JNALB-6852 - Real Server Monitoring - duplicate analysis to default changed to on JNALB-6843 - Azure - Add-Ons - Allow the use of external IP address same as Azure IP JNALB-6752 - User Agent of ALB-X changed to prevent some servers giving a 500 Error JNALB-6467 - Improved the Fastest Server algorithm JNALB-6295 - Changed the default Dicom monitoring period to 20s and timeout to 10s JNALB-6280 - Removed Hard Timer and Soft Timer JNALB-5665 - Real Server monitors now support OR for required content wih the use of | Example: server1|server2|server3 Fixes ========== JNALB-7402 - Fixed an issue to rectify clustering copying a local add-on user to the cluster JNALB-7393 - Fixed an issue with RDP "cookie" load balancing that affected a very specific set of clients JNALB-7389 - Fixed an issue that would stop Capture working after loading the WAF add-on JNALB-7384 - Enabled Authentication to work with openLDAP JNALB-7367 - Ciphers now work with jetPACKs (in addition to updates) JNALB-7365 - Fixed an issue where "\n" would appear in Current Exclusions text area when enter more than one file format JNALB-7359 - Fixed an issue where we would not send the intermediate certificates JNALB-7335 - Fixed an issue with custom ciphers which would prevent them working JNALB-7330 - Fixed an issue with IE11 preventing a GUI port update to refresh JNALB-7167 - Fixed an issue that would not allow the edit of a GeoLocation flightPATH rule JNALB-7160 - Fixed an issue that may result in flightPATH rewrite rule not working correctly